Output c50c4c56275b97a56cb49f280f874a5d1a1b7390b4122962acc9a38217aa04cf:2

value
2657732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50df7144bab01ee76e9befbcaeebdb102f51d35c OP_EQUAL
address
394dewiK3nMdHhyb7gmxvg2dRQcYmTinwM
transaction
c50c4c56275b97a56cb49f280f874a5d1a1b7390b4122962acc9a38217aa04cf
spent
true